The climatic extremes characteristic of New York, particularly the high humidity and temperatures in the metropolitan area during summer and the severe cold in winter, mandate HVAC systems engineered for robust performance. For installations in New York City, considerations include space constraints within apartment buildings and brownstones, often requiring specialized ductless mini-split systems or careful integration within existing ventilation shafts. In suburban and upstate regions, the focus shifts to ensuring adequate heating capacity and efficient air circulation within larger single-family homes and multi-unit dwellings.

While the technical possibility exists, performing your own HVAC installation in New York may contravene state and local building codes, potentially voiding warranties and leading to safety hazards. Professional installation by licensed contractors is strongly advised to ensure compliance and optimal system performance.
The '$5000 rule' for HVAC is a general financial heuristic suggesting that if a repair costs more than half the price of a new system, replacement is often more economical. This principle is frequently considered for aging HVAC units within New York residences.
